Residential tree services encompass a range of professional work designed to maintain, improve, and protect trees on private properties. These services typically include tree trimming and pruning to remove dead or overgrown branches, which helps promote healthy growth and enhances the appearance of trees. Additionally, tree removal may be necessary when trees are diseased, damaged, or pose a safety risk. Service providers also offer stump grinding and removal to clear the area after a tree has been taken down, ensuring the property remains safe and accessible.

These services are especially useful for addressing common problems such as falling branches during storms, overgrown trees that obstruct views or structures, and trees that show signs of disease or decay. Overgrown limbs can become hazards, particularly near roofs, power lines, or walkways, increasing the risk of property damage or personal injury. Removing hazardous trees or branches can prevent accidents and protect property investments. Professional tree care can also help improve the overall health of trees, encouraging stronger growth and preventing the spread of pests or diseases.

The overview below groups typical Residential Tree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Asheville, NC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Tree Trimming - typical costs range from $250-$600 for many routine pruning jobs on small to medium-sized trees. Most projects fall within this range, depending on tree size and complexity. Larger or more intricate trims can push costs higher, but they are less common.

Emergency Tree Removal - urgent removal of a fallen or dangerous tree usually costs between $500 and $2,500. Many local contractors handle these situations within this range, though highly hazardous or hard-to-access trees may increase the price.

Large Tree Removal - removing a mature, high-value tree can typically cost from $1,000 to $3,500. Most projects in this category fall into the middle of this range, with very large or complicated removals reaching higher costs.

Full Tree Replacement - planting and establishing a new tree generally costs between $1,000 and $5,000, depending on tree species and size. Many projects are in the lower to mid-range, while larger, more mature trees can push costs above that.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ing residential tree service providers in Asheville and surrounding areas,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record handling tree removals, pruning, or storm damage clean-up comparable to the work needed. An experienced contractor will be familiar with the unique challenges posed by local tree species and terrain, which can impact the safety and effectiveness of the job. Asking for examples of past projects or checking references can help gauge whether a contractor has relevant experience that aligns with the specific needs of the property.
